Description
Kabir is a rich, handsome, arrogant, and fuming guy from South Delhi. From an early age, he was involved in drugs due to poor upbringing. His parents had the money for him but no time. From childhood Shivansh, his best buddy pampered him and saved him from all types of problems. Shivansh was his shadow, never moving a single step without his friend. What happens when they put a step in a new world far away from home in Pune? Two more buddies of their class meet them: Krunal and Parth. The story continues to tell us how the four friends live their life on their terms and conditions. They run their own arbitrary rules on everyone and everywhere; by hook or crook they win elections. For them, every day was a holiday: visiting new places, trying new drugs, and playing pranks on all and sundry. Every moment there was a party, fun, and celebration and every day was full of joy and adventure. The story unveils the one fatal mistake they committed that turned their lives into hell. Find out that mistake. How an overdose of drugs affected their life? How did they take revenge from their enemy? How far Kabir went to make amends? Which incident changed their whole life. Do the four of them get reunited to complete their last pact to visit Tomorrowland? Welcome to the fable of friendship, where their bad lifestyle makes their life so miserable.
